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of construction equipment, and discloses a concrete resiliometer for constructional engineering. The concrete resiliometer comprises a shell, a tail coveris fixedly mounted on the back surface of the shell, an elastic striking rod is movably mounted on the front surface of the shell, a central guide rod is fixedly connected to the end, located in the shell, of the elastic striking rod, and an elastic striking hammer movably sleeves the outer ring of the central guide rod. An elastic striking tension spring is fixedly connected between the front face of the elastic striking hammer and the interior of the shell, a guide block is fixedly connected to the end, close to the tail cover, of the central guide rod, the outer ring of the guide block is movably sleeved with a pressure spring, a center hole is formed in the middle of the guide block, and a battery is fixedly installed at the inner top of the center hole. An annular hole groove is formed in the middle ring position of the guide block, and a wire is spirally wound in the annular hole groove. By means of the electromagnetic design and the design of the two matched sliding sleeves, itcan be guaranteed that stability is good, and detection precision is high.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of construction equipment, in particular to a concrete resilience tester for construction engineering. Background technique [0002] The hammer is a kind of testing instrument commonly used in construction engineering. It uses a spring to drive a heavy hammer, so that the heavy hammer impacts the bullet dry that is in vertical contact with the concrete surface with a certain kinetic energy to achieve rebound and indicate the rebound distance. According to The calculation can get data such as the strength of the concrete. It is convenient and easy to use to detect the concrete.
